What Is a Car Locksmith?
A car locksmith, also called an automotive locksmith, is a specialized expert trained to deal with all types of problems related to vehicle locks and keys. These professionals can assist with a range of services, from key duplication and lock rekeying to transponder key programming and ignition repair. Car locksmiths are equipped with the tools and knowledge to handle modern car security systems, including those with innovative innovation like keyless entry and anti-theft devices.

Q: How much does a car Luton auto locksmith usually cost?A: The expense of a car locksmith service can differ based upon the particular job, the make and model of your car, and the place. Normally, unlocking a car can vary from ₤ 30 to ₤ 100, while making a brand-new key can cost in between ₤ 50 and ₤ 150. More intricate tasks like transponder key programming or lock replacement can be more pricey.
Q: Can a car locksmith make a brand-new key without the original?A: Yes, a professional car locksmith can make a brand-new key even if you do not have the initial. However, this procedure may need extra time and tools, and it can be more costly than duplicating an existing key.
Q: Are car locksmiths legal?A: Yes, car locksmith professionals are legal, but they need to be licensed and bonded in the majority of states. They are also required to validate the identity of the vehicle owner to avoid theft or unapproved gain access to.
Q: How long does it take for a car locksmith to arrive?A: The response time can vary. In metropolitan areas, it may take 30 minutes to an hour. In more remote areas, the wait time can be longer. Lots of locksmith professionals use 24/7 emergency services.
Q: Can a car locksmith program a transponder key?A: Yes, car locksmiths who are trained in modern automotive innovation can program transponder keys. This involves syncing the key's distinct code with your car's onboard computer system.
Q: Do car locksmiths provide mobile services?A: Yes, numerous car locksmith professionals provide mobile services, permitting them to come to your area, whether it's your home, workplace, or the side of the road.
